WARNING: latest FC6 gtk2 update breaks Thunderbird & Firefox

Just a warning to everyone who uses Thunderbird or Firefox: the latest 
gtk2 update (gtk2-2.10.8-1.fc6) partially breaks them, at least for some 
people. Symptom for me was not being able to drag messages in 
Thunderbird between folders, though apparently it also affects bookmarks 
in Firefox. See:

http://bugzilla.redhat.com/bugzilla/show_bug.cgi?id=223571

Personally if you use these apps I would recommend putting the following 
in your /etc/yum.conf until the above bug is fixed:

exclude=gtk2 gtk2-devel

If you've already upgraded and find you've got a broken system, you can 
download the previous version that works OK (gtk2-2.10.4-10.fc6) from:

http://download.fedora.redhat.com/pub/fedora/linux/core/updates/6/

and do:

rpm -Uvh --oldpackage [filename]
